Job Description

  • A Contract Manager Create ,develop, negotiate and maintain contracts with all providers in Medical , Healthcare & Pharmaceutical sector.

JOB DIMENSIONS: 

  1. Number of Staff Supervised 
  2. Direct Reports
  3. KPIs Sales Targets Vs Achievement 
  4. No. of monthly contracts
  5. No. of Effective new leads (contracts)
  • Expanding services with different channels including but not limited to insurance companies, Medical centers and Corporate.
  • The position leads the entire contract process from pre-contract through post-signature phases, and closely collaborates with the team and internal departments to ensure staff are informed of new contracts.
  • Propose changes to existing contracts and updates to the medical and billing policies.
  • Assure contractual arrangements meet financial targets and legal/regulatory compliance requirements. There will be an emphasis on analyzing cost and utilization data
  • Develop and maintain processes that provide timely notification of critical contract events (e.g., renewals, termination and due dates contained within the agreements)
  • Coordinate and communicate contractual terms to the billing department; ensure staff is informed of changes in medical policy & billing policies.
  • Develop and maintain periodic, e.g., bi-weekly, reports on the status of all contracts, Assure accurate data entry of contract specifications and terms into database and completeness of all contracting processes.

Job Requirements

  • Minimum of 7-15 years of relevant experience with hospital, clinic, physician, and/or primary care and health system contracting
  • Strong demonstrated knowledge and understanding of healthcare industry, legal and regulatory requirements
  • Willingness to actively participate in all aspects of the contract administration process. This is a hands-on working role as opposed to a lead and direct staff role.
  • Results-driven, persistent – able to self-direct and work independently showing initiative, while seeking guidance when appropriate
  • Deep understanding of contracts, contract governance, contractual language and the contract life cycle
  • Good in MS-Office
  • Familiar with CRM
